October 16, 2013 at 5:48 pm #172943In reply to: Suffusion Theme Compatibility Problems
@mercime
Participant@hughshields first thing, back up the theme folder in your server to your hard drive.
– Deactivate the Suffusion Template Pack plugin
– Delete the following folders, if any, from your Suffusion theme folder in server: /activity, /blogs, /forums, /groups, /members, and /registration

danbp
Participanthi @o0s0o,
deTube is a premium theme, so do’t expect help about here here. You have to ask on the ThemeForest forum.
> iโm using BP 1.8 and donโt see any calls to the sidebar in any of the BP templates.
BP 1.8+ fits to any WP theme, so what you want to do depends of your theme, not of BP.That said, all BP templates have calls to the sidebar.
If you open index.php for exemple, in the bp-default theme, you will see at the end of the file
get_sidebar();
The sidebar code is in sidebar.phpTo apply a condition for a sidebar to be shown you can use
if is_page():
get_sidebar;
endif;WP Codex:
is_page
